FYI:

Some weeks ago, in a shady move, Humble Bundle silently removed the ability for customers to define the breakdown of their payments to charity -- a key aspect of Humble Bundle since its inception. Since that time, they refused to explain to customers why their sliders weren't appearing, and investigation by some users, who reenabled the sliders client-side, showed they were also being ignored server-side even if reenabled, such that for a $14 donation only a pathetic $0.72 was going to be split in half between two charities.

Humble Bundle has now finally admitted what everyone feared -- that they're formally and significantly reducing the amount of the purchase value that can go to charity, from a default value of 5% to a maximum of 15%. Given it was previously possible to contribute as much as 100% to charity, this is a significant reduction in the amount that Humble Bundle will allow to go to charity going forward, changing it from a humble effort to do good, to a cynical for-profit cash grab off the backs of the reputation of the charities whose names they use.

In the past I have often waited until the last Thursday of the month to make my decision on the Humble monthly bundle with the Classic plan. In April 2021, it auto-charged 3 days early on the last Tuesday of the month. I saw no emails or announcements of this change. Humble's FAQ says this:

https://support.humblebundle.com/...c-Plan-FAQ

"Unlike Humble Monthly, which billed on the last Friday of the month, Humble Choice will be billed on the last Tuesday of the month starting with February 23, 2021. The first auto-payment for Humble Choice was on a Friday, December 27, 2019, for the December 2019 Humble Choice"

Am I right that on 2/23/2021 Humble started calling the Monthly plan the Choice plan and moved the deadline from the last Friday to the last Tuesday which also affects the Classic Plan?

The only explanation I can think is I must have paused the March 2021 bundle early which is why I didn't know about this change until 4/27/2021 when I got caught unaware before I could pause the bundle.

My real question is this: Did Humble clearly announce this change from Friday to Tuesday in any emails or was it kept secret or buried in a link among a bunch of fine print which some people never saw? I'm wondering if it's my fault for not reading an email or Humble schemed to hide this info hoping they would catch some procrastinaters unaware?
